How to Clear Recent Documents History in WordPad

By Timothy Tibbetts

on 06/15/2023

Microsoft WordPad stores a list of recently used documents you can access when you click on the File tab. You can remove some or all of your document history in the registry. Here's how.



Clear Recent Documents History in WordPad With a Registry File

Download Clear Recent Documents History in WordPad and extract Clear ALL Recent Documents in WordPad.reg.

Close Wordpad and double-click on Clear ALL Recent Documents in WordPad.reg.

Click Yes when prompted by User Account Control.
Click Yes when prompted by Registry Editor.

Click OK when prompted by the Registry Editor.

This tweak is included as part of MajorGeeks Windows Tweaks.

Clear Recent Documents History in WordPad Manually

Video tutorial:



You can always clear your document history manually by deleting one registry key or delete only the saved document history you want.

To delete your entire document histry, open the Registry Editor and go to Computer\HKEY_CURRENT_USER\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Applets\Wordpad\Recent File List. Right-click on Recent File List and click Delete.



Removing specific documents is also easy. Open the registry path from above, and you will see a list of your history, each named File 1, File 2, File 3, and so on. Look to the right under Data and right-click on the File name associated with that document and click Delete.
